We’ve just hung up from a very interesting monthly phone call with our personal psychic, Madame Enigmatia. She told us that, by the time we have our next phone call 30 days from now, the price of our most beloved healing crystal company’s stock will increase by no less than 10%. The tea leaves didn’t tell her how long the price would stay that high, but its hazy aura suggests it won’t last forever.
So what are we supposed to do with this information? Well, one idea is to purchase a one-touch option contract. A “one-touch option” is a binary option that pays us a premium if a security hits a certain strike price before the option expires.
So...let’s say the current price of Mind Minerals stock is $15.00 per share, and according to Madame Enigmata, it should hit at least $16.50 within the next 30 days. So we buy a one-touch option which basically says just that: we expect the price to hit $16.50 within the next 30 days. We pay $30 for the option, which will pay a premium of $50. If Madame Enigmata’s prediction is correct, we’ll make a profit of $20 (the amount of the premium minus the price of the option). If she’s wrong, we’ll be out $30…and we’ll be in the market for a new psychic.
